McDonald's outshines Darden for reliable retirement dividends despite recent stock dip.

McDonald's and Darden Restaurants both offer dividends attractive to retirees, but McDonald's currently leads due to a higher yield after a stock price drop and a resilient franchise model that maintains cash flow despite economic challenges. McDonald's has a long history of uninterrupted dividend increases, unlike Darden, which cut dividends during the pandemic but has since been recovering. For retirees prioritizing steady income, McDonald's is the safer choice, while Darden may appeal more to investors willing to accept more risk for potential growth.
